A leading hardware supplier in Northern Ireland is seeking an enthusiastic individual to join their sales team. The role involves picking orders, loading and off-loading vehicles, and operating as a delivery driver when required.
Candidates should be customer-focused, target-driven, and able to work efficiently under pressure.
The company offers staff discounts, a cycle to work scheme, and a contributory pension among other benefits. This position promises personal growth within a supportive team environment.
